Do optometrists near East Carbon, UT, accept walk-in appointments for eye emergencies?

It is highly unlikely you will find walk-in optometry services in East Carbon itself. For eye emergencies, such as sudden vision loss, injury, or severe pain, your first step should be to contact an optometrist's office in Price to inquire about emergency availability. Many practices keep slots open for urgent cases. For after-hours emergencies, residents are typically directed to the Emergency Department at Castleview Hospital in Price or to seek care at a larger facility in the Provo or Salt Lake City area.

First, it's vital to recognize what constitutes a true eye emergency. Sudden vision loss, severe eye pain, a chemical splash, a foreign object embedded in the eye, or a sudden onset of flashes and floaters are all situations requiring immediate attention. For residents in East Carbon and the surrounding Carbon County area, the nearest hospital emergency room is your first line of defense for severe trauma. However, it's important to call ahead if possible, as not all ERs have an ophthalmologist on staff 24/7. They can provide initial stabilization and pain management before arranging any necessary specialist transfer.

Given our somewhat remote location, preparation is key. Keep a bottle of sterile saline solution in your home and vehicle first-aid kit to flush out dust or minor debris. Always wear certified safety glasses or goggles when using power tools, grinding, or working on your vehicle—common activities here that pose significant risk. For contact lens wearers, never sleep in your lenses, especially in our dry climate, as this dramatically increases the risk of painful corneal ulcers.

If you experience a non-life-threatening but urgent issue, such as a sudden red eye, significant irritation, or a scratched cornea, your local optometrist is an excellent resource. Establish a relationship with an eye doctor in Price or the broader region before an emergency happens. They can often see you quickly for urgent matters and will have your health history on file. Keep their after-hours contact information saved in your phone.

When searching for "emergency eye care near me," remember that time is vision. Do not attempt to drive yourself if your sight is significantly impaired. Have a family member or neighbor assist you. For chemical exposures, immediately begin flushing the eye with clean, lukewarm water for at least 15-20 minutes on your way to seeking help.
